THANKS.
Mrs. (Captain) Stearne wishes to ly thank Mr. and Mrs. Jaggs for their many kindnesses, and also the people of Waitara for messages of sympathy in my bereavement. I also particularly wish to record any deep appreciation of the great kelp given by the crew of the vessel and the people of Mokau, who could not have done more under trying circumstances.
